Digitalization and Competition Policy in Japan

Digitalization and Competition Policy in Japan by Shuya Hayashi , Koki Arai
English | PDF EPUB (True) | 2024 | 171 Pages | ISBN : 981995309X | 3.3 MB

This book organizes the intent and purpose of the Japanese competition law (Antimonopoly Act) to address the digitalized socio-economy and provides a detailed explanation of its basic content as well as advanced issues. It includes an overview of Japanese law and its international position, a basic understanding of the big data and AI issues in today's competition law, and perspectives on high-tech regulation. In addition, it includes a variety of important topics, ranging from exploring principles to tackle digital regulatory realities, to understanding and analyzing the competitive realities of multisided markets. It also examines the relationship between information and competition law and that between consumer and competition law.

Blockchain in Healthcare: Analysis, Design and Implementation

Blockchain in Healthcare: Analysis, Design and Implementation by Chang Lu, Mohan Tanniru
English | PDF EPUB (True) | 2023 | 205 Pages | ISBN : 3031453387 | 15 MB

This books brings readers a holistic understanding of blockchain adoption in healthcare by not only considering the technical fundamentals of use cases, but also the regulatory, informational and organizational challenges and solutions. The book also provides frameworks and toolkits to manage the entire life cycle of adoption, including analysing the environment and feasibility, application design from a user-centred perspective, and implementation strategies that would overcome organizational and informational barriers. Specific issues addressed include but are not limited to: How to analyse the value propositions in healthcare and which distributed actors should be engaged to fulfil these propositions? What policies and practices need to be reviewed to ensure security and privacy of the information shared? How to design blockchain systems that seamlessly integrate with other stakeholder applications, while only the needed information is in the distributed architecture? How can blockchain implementation be managed from governance and risk mitigation perspectives, especially when multiple actors are involved?

Seismic Digital Shift: Rethinking Our Digital Future

Seismic Digital Shift: Rethinking Our Digital Future by Yong Hu
English | PDF EPUB (True) | 2023 | 345 Pages | ISBN : 9819959527 | 3.5 MB

This book is an in-depth study on the past, present and future of digitalization, an important contribution to the literature on the development of the digital economy in China. The technological revolution in telecommunications has brought a “seismic shift” - the periphery has moved to the center, accelerating the emergence of a new digital world. The adoption and integration of advanced digital technologies such as 5G mobile networks, the Internet of things (IoT), cloud computing, artificial intelligence, big data analysis and robotics means that the traditional economy, with its organizational, productive and governance systems, is merging with the digital economy, with its innovative features in terms of business models, production, business organization and governance. This makes the digital transformation process highly dynamic and complex, thus challenging many aspects of economies and societies. The author discusses not only what digital transformation means for businesses, but also its impact on society at large, inspiring readers to understand China and the world and think about what digital future we would like to have.
